Warning Signs You Need Frozen Pipe Water Damage Restoration

Catching the signs of frozen or burst pipes early can save you a significant amount of money and prevent catastrophic damage. Ignoring these indicators can lead to widespread water damage, mold, and costly structural repairs. It’s always better to be proactive. We want you to be aware of what to look for around your home.

Reduced Water Flow or No Water

If you suddenly have very little water pressure or no water at all from certain faucets, it’s a strong sign a pipe may be frozen. This is often the first indication that something is wrong with your plumbing system. You should investigate immediately.

Visible Ice on Pipes

If you can see ice buildup on any of your exposed pipes, especially in unheated areas like basements or crawl spaces, that pipe is at high risk of bursting. Don’t touch the ice; call a professional before it causes damage.

Hissing or Gurgling Sounds

Strange noises from your pipes, like hissing or gurgling, can indicate a pressure change or a leak occurring within the pipe. These sounds often precede a full burst. Listen carefully for unusual plumbing noises.

Damp Spots or Puddles

Any unexplained dampness on walls, ceilings, or floors, or visible puddles of water, is a clear sign of a leak. If this appears suddenly, it could be from a burst pipe. Address these spots without delay.

Warped Walls or Ceilings

Water damage can cause building materials like drywall and plaster to warp, bulge, or sag. If you notice any such changes, it’s a strong indicator that water has been present for some time. This is a serious structural concern.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ent musty or moldy smell, especially in basements or bathrooms, can signal hidden moisture and the beginning of mold growth due to water intrusion. This odor means water damage is likely present.

Frozen Pipe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or visible leak from a pipe joint after thawing Yes, if you’re comfortable with minor plumbing repairs and have the right tools. Yes, if the leak is significant or in a hard-to-reach area. DIY is for small fixes; professionals handle larger issues safely.
Standing water covering a large area of flooring No. Yes. DIYers lack the industrial-strength equipment needed for effective water extraction and drying.
Suspected frozen pipe but no visible leak yet Maybe, if you can safely apply gentle heat (e.g., hairdryer). Yes, if you’re unsure or if heat doesn’t work. Preventing a burst is better than cleaning one up; professionals can assess risk.
Water damage to drywall, insulation, or subflooring No. Yes. Proper drying and potential replacement of materials are complex and require specialized knowledge.
Musty odors or signs of mold growth No. Yes. Mold remediation requires specific safety protocols and equipment that DIY efforts often lack.
Dealing with insurance claims No. Yes. Professionals provide the documentation insurance companies need and can advocate for your claim.

While some minor issues might seem manageable as a DIY project, frozen pipe water damage often escalates quickly. When water saturates structural materials or covers a significant area, professional intervention is essential for thorough drying and preventing long-term problems like mold.

Common Questions About Frozen Pipe Water Damage Restoration

What should I do immediately if I suspect a frozen pipe?

If you suspect a frozen pipe, the very first thing you should do is turn off the main water supply to your home to prevent further flooding if it bursts. Then, try to gently warm the affected pipe using a hairdryer on a low setting. Never use an open flame. If you can’t locate the frozen section or if it bursts, call our team immediately for emergency water damage restoration services.

How long does it take to dry out a home after a pipe burst?

The drying process typically takes anywhere from three to ten days, depending on the severity of the water damage and the materials affected. Our technicians use specialized equipment like high-speed air movers and industrial dehumidifiers to accelerate this process. We monitor moisture levels constantly to ensure your property dries completely and safely. Proper drying prevents mold.

Will my insurance cover frozen pipe water damage?

Generally, standard homeowner’s insurance policies do cover damage caused by burst pipes, including those that freeze. However, they typically do not cover the cost of repairing or replacing the frozen pipe itself. It’s important to review your specific policy or contact your insurance provider for details. We work with most insurance companies and can help document the damage for your claim. We’ll assist with documentation.

Can frozen pipes cause mold?

Yes, absolutely. If water from a burst pipe isn’t removed and materials aren’t dried thoroughly within 24-48 hours, mold can begin to grow.
